Shell Correction and Pairing Energies in the Dinuclear System Model

摘要:
We investigate the dependences of the potential energy surfaces(PES)and the fusion probabilities for some cold fusion reactions leading to super-heavy elements on the nuclear shell effect and pairing energy.It is found that the shell effect plays an important role in the fusion of the super-heavy element while pairing energy's contribution is insignificant.The fusion probabilities and evaporation residue cross sections as functions of the Ge-isotope projectile bombarding 208 Pb are also investigated.It is found that evaporation residue cross sections do not always increase with the increasing neutron number of Ge-isotope.
